    EU-AZERBAIJANI CO-OPERATION TO BE DISCUSSED IN BRUSSELS
    Author: E.Huseynov

    TREND Information, Azerbaijan
    Nov 14 2006

    The 8th meeting of the EU-Azerbaijan Co-operation Council will take
    place on November 14 in Brussels. The meeting will be held in the
    building of the Council of Ministers of the European Union, Trend
    reports with reference to the Azerbaijani Embassy in Belgium.

    The Azerbaijani delegation in the meeting is headed by the Foreign
    Minister Elmar Mammadyarov. The EU is represented at the meeting by
    the Foreign Minister of Finland (EU President Country) Erkki Tuomioja,
    EU High Commissioner for Foreign Policy and Security Javier Solana,
    European Commission Commissioner for Foreign Relations Benita
    Ferrero-Waldner, German State Minister Gunter Gloser, EU Envoy
    for South Caucasus Peter Semneby and others. As a result of the
    negotiations, an Action Plan will be adopted between EU and Azerbaijan
    within the European Neighborhood Policy.

    In the second half of the day, the Azerbaijani Foreign Minister will
    meet the Armenian Foreign Minister, Vardan Oskanyan and co-chairs of
    the OSCE Minsk Group.
